The Virtual Intensive Outpatient Program (IOP) offers residents flexible online treatment options for various mental health and substance use disorders. This program not only addresses immediate therapeutic needs but also fosters a sense of connection among participants, vital in combating feelings of isolation.
For those living in Merchantville and surrounding areas, the benefits of Virtual IOP are significant. With structured therapy sessions typically ranging from 9 to 20 hours a week, individuals can engage in meaningful treatment while balancing work, school, or family commitments. The convenience of attending sessions from home eliminates the stress of commuting, allowing for a greater focus on recovery and well-being.
Virtual IOP programs incorporate evidence-based treatments such as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T),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T), and trauma-informed care. Each program is led by licensed therapists and counselors, ensuring quality support tailored to individual needs.
